site stats

Java set precision of float

WebThe Float class wraps a value of primitive type float in an object. An object of type Float contains a single field whose type is float . In addition, this class provides several … WebFloat Vs Double Java with java tutorial, features, history, variables, object, programs, operators, oops concept, array, string, map, math, methods, examples etc. ... The double data type is a 64-bit double-precision IEEE 754 floating-point number. It means that it gives 15-16 decimal digits precision. ... It is mandatory to add a suffix if you ...

Precision and scale for a Double in java - JavaCodeMonk

Web26 dec. 2024 · When used in an expression out << setprecision (n) or in >> setprecision (n), sets the precision parameter of the stream out or in to exactly n. Contents. 1 Parameters; 2 Return value; 3 Example; 4 Defect reports; 5 See also Parameters. ... manages decimal precision of floating point operations (public member function of … Web22 mar. 2024 · Java Float. Float is a single-precision value that has a width of 32 bits in storage. On some processors, this single precision is faster and takes less size when compared to the double-precision. This is arguable as on some modern processors, double-precision is faster than the single-precision. prince venice westwood https://dovetechsolutions.com

How to Set Floating-Point Precision in JavaScript - Stack Abuse

Web29 dec. 2024 · A float data type in Java stores a decimal value with 6-7 total digits of precision. So, for example, 12.12345 can be saved as a float, but 12.123456789 can't … Web22 feb. 2024 · Set Floating-Point Precision in JavaScript. Floating-points in JavaScript have an extremely high precision, and you don't always need this precision. Additionally - your user is even less likely to want it. More often than not - we'll want to "trim" floating-point numbers by setting a specific precision (such as, say, two decimal points) for an ... Web22 mar. 2024 · Java Float. Float is a single-precision value that has a width of 32 bits in storage. On some processors, this single precision is faster and takes less size when … plumbers chantilly va

JPA Tutorial - JPA Column Precision Scale Example - java2s.com

Category:Single-precision floating-point format - Wikipedia

Tags:Java set precision of float

Java set precision of float

Java Float Tutorial With Programming Examples - Software Testing …

http://www.java2s.com/Tutorials/Java/JPA/0140__JPA_Column_Precision_Scale.htm WebWhen mapping Java float or double value to database table column, we can set the number type column precision scale. The following code maps the float value to a database table column with precision 8 and scale 2. @Column(precision=8, scale=2) private float hourlyRate; Example. The following code is from Person.java.

Java set precision of float

Did you know?

Web对于 float 和 double ,相同值的打印方式有所不同,因为Java规范要求根据需要打印尽可能多的数字,以将值与相同类型的相邻可表示值区分开(根据我的回答,请参见链接文档以 … Web9 feb. 2012 · When you print values of floating point types using functions of the fprintf family (e.g., printf), the precision is defined as the maximum number of significant digits …

Web26 iun. 2024 · Java 8 Object Oriented Programming Programming. You can include a precision specifier to the following format specifiers −. %f %e %g %s. On floating point, … WebThe Decimal, Double, and Float variable types are different in the way that they store the values. Precision is the main difference where float is a single precision (32 bit) …

Web26 dec. 2024 · When used in an expression out &lt;&lt; setprecision (n) or in &gt;&gt; setprecision (n), sets the precision parameter of the stream out or in to exactly n. Contents. 1 … WebThe float keyword is a data type that can store fractional numbers from 3.4e−038 to 3.4e+038. Note that you should end the value with an "f": Read more about data types in …

Webfloat myFloat = 125.0f; System.out.printf ("%3.2f", myFloat); } } Note the "printf" method, which is taking a floating-point specifier (%f) as an argument along with the float value. …

Webfirst of Float is the wrapper class for the primitive float. and doubles have more precision . but if you only want to calculate down to the second digit (for monetary purposes for … prince video betcha by golly wowWeb28 iun. 2014 · The Java language provides two primitive floating-point types, float and double, which are associated with the single-precision 32-bit and double-precision 64-bit format values and operations specified by IEEE 754 . Each of the floating-point types has a fixed, limited number of mantissa bits. plumbers charleston arWebDouble-precision binary floating-point is a commonly used format on PCs, due to its wider range over single-precision floating point, in spite of its performance and bandwidth cost. It is commonly known simply as double. The IEEE 754 standard specifies a binary64 as having: Sign bit: 1 bit. Exponent: 11 bits. prince vicki waitingWeb13 iun. 2024 · How use Java printf to format a double’s decimals. To use Java printf to format double and float values with decimal place precision, follow these two rules:. Use %f as the double specifier in the text string.; Precede the letter f with a decimal and number to specify precision. Java double printf example. Here is a simple example of both a float … prince videos music wen your mineWeb9 feb. 2024 · Lastly, we can use Float ‘s constructor directly for the conversion. Internally it will use Float‘s static parseFloat () method and create the Float object: String givenString = "1.25" ; Float result = new Float (givenString); assertEquals ( 1.25f, result); As of Java 9, this constructor has been deprecated. plumbers chapin scWeb3 aug. 2024 · Set scale in Java. There are multiple ways in Java to round the double value to certain scale, as mentioned in the below example, BigDecimal rounding in Java. import java.math.BigDecimal; import java.math.RoundingMode; import java.text.DecimalFormat; public class RoundDouble { public double round1(double input, int scale) { BigDecimal ... plumbers chardWeb24 ian. 2016 · float f = 125.0f; DecimalFormat form = new DecimalFormat("0.00"); System.out.println(form.format(f)); form.format(f) is returning string, but i need it to be float. I want to set precision for the data which i am printing without changing the datatype i.e. … plumbers chardon ohio